Lost in the labyrinthine waterways of Shanghai’s Changxing Island a quiet sanctuary awaits. This is the Changxing Island Catholic Church a place of peace amidst the island’s bustling activity.

Changxing Island itself is a marvel of nature. Formed by the Yangtze River’s sediments it has grown significantly through reclamation projects. The church stands as a testament to the island’s transformation from a collection of sandbars into a vibrant community.

The church’s history is intertwined with the island’s development. While specific details about its founding are scarce we know that Changxing Island’s rapid growth in the 20th century likely fueled the need for a Catholic place of worship.
